Nickel austenitic stainless steel is developed as a substitute for the 300 series stainless steel,the purpose is to reduce the dependence on nickel.Nickel austenite stainless steel is based on reducing the nickel on economic type stainless steel with manganese,nitrogen and other elements to obtain austenite at room temperature.Compared with conventional austenitic stainless steel,it is more economical and practical.It can be applied to other products such as pan,bathroom and so on.It can replace conventional austenitic stainless steel under weak corrosion conditions,such as replacing some SUS304 varieties.In recent years,this kind of stainless steel has been favored by more and more stainless steel manufacturers because of its excellent corrosion resistance and mechanical properties,and low production cost.The annual varieties and output are all developing rapidly.The nickelsaving austenitic stainless steel needs to be welded in the cold rolling process so as to achieve continuous production.However,few documents have been reported on the welding problems in the production process of the cold rolling process of the nickel-type austenitic stainless steel.Therefore,studying the technical problems closely related to the welding technology of nickel saving austenitic stainless steel is of great significance for providing scientific basis for product production and quality control.Taking the cold rolling production line of Baosteel Stainless Steel Co.,Ltd.as the research object,the welding process and key experimental data of the typical stainless steel of the 200 series stainless steel are studied and determined,which lays the foundation for ensuring stable and efficient welding of the welding seam satisfying the release condition.The main research contents are as follows:(1)Research on the welding process and equipment of stainless steel at home and abroad,and understand the status of welding process model and welding equipment at home and abroad,and draw lessons from the research results;(2)The main products test of BN hot rolled plate system including BN4,BNDDQ,BN ID,BN1H,the microstructure composition mainly in austenite,on properties of welding joint were tested,the tail plate of hot rolled strip shape and surface cleanliness is poor,prone to lack of penetration,porosity and other defects in the welding process.By improving the welding current and increasing the clearance of the butt joint,it can be effectively alleviated,and finally the optimization of the standard line is set;(3)The main products test of BN series of cold-rolled plates including BN4,BN1D,BN1P,as a result of mill multi pass rolling,the microstructure of martensite containing body composition,weld precipitates in the low temperature heat affected zone boundary,low temperature heat affected zone still exists in the sensitization phenomenon;grain heat affected zone have the tendency of growing up.The defects can be effectively controlled by reducing welding current,increasing welding speed and reducing heat output;(4)In view of the present situation of Baosteel stainless steel cold rolling mill,the existing products are analyzed and explored,and the improvement of the direction is discussed.Combined with the typical accidents of welding seam broken in the production of the unit,the following corrective measures are drawn up by analyzing the causes of the broken belt.
